The Value of Research
"Distributors new to the market need to understand there is a separation between a bank and a credit union. They are two different channels. For example, banks have customers who use personal checks, while credit unions have members who utilize share drafts. If a distributor goes into a credit union and starts using bank language, it could be very embarrassing."
- Jim Staricha, national sales manager for Northstar, a division of Ennis located in Brooklyn Park, Minn. From "It Pays to Serve the Financial Market: Customer need and supplier innovation converge with profitable results for distributors," Print Professional, November 2005.
